Many in Yonkers joined a party at the North East Jewish Center of Yonkers to celebrate the third night of Hanukkah on Monday. "We are having a Hanukkah party, It's the third day, third night tonight and we would like to make a nice event for the community and put ourselves on the map and give people a good time," says organizer Luba Glasser.

PELHAM, N.Y. -- A baker's dozen of sixth-graders have been learning the basics of filmmaking - and perhaps discovering their own voices and visions - thanks to a partnership between a Pelham arts organization and a Yonkers school.
The association donated $5,000 to Prospect Hopes, a nonprofit organization that provides food, clothing and hygiene products to kids in Yonkers. Celeste Reeves started the charity after the death of her son.

A dedicated doctor and a team of volunteers spent Christmas morning putting smiles on faces of residents at Ferncliff Manor in Yonkers. The facility is a school for adaptive and integrative learning where many of the children are unable to communicate verbally.

YONKERS - Police and religious leaders across Westchester were on high alert after the FBI sent out a warning that the Islamic State group may be targeting churches this Christmas.
